René Wiener, Eugène Grasset, L'Art Gothique by Louis Gonse, Acquired at the world exhibition in Paris 1900 by René Wiener, leather, inlaid, total (book cover): height: 40 cm; width: 32 cm, stamp: lower right R W, [diamond-shaped, golden monogram], book decoration, arts and crafts, woman, exterior of a church, plant, animal, architectural model, lily, mythical creature, monster, legendary figures, art nouveau, From the versatile Eugène Grasset comes the design drawing for this unique book cover. Grasset was Swiss, was later naturalized in France and taught in Paris for many years. He is one of the most important French Art Nouveau artists, active in almost all areas of applied art. René Wiener continued to run his family's bookstore in Nancy, France, and earned himself a great reputation as a bookbinder. His realization of Grasset's design with colorful Maroquin leather inlays created one of the outstanding book bindings of the École de Nancy.
